Ticket: Slimmed image breaks runtime on Pellarc build agents.

Repro steps:
1. Build the hollowed image with the strip-layers profile enabled.
2. Push to the staging registry and deploy to the canary pool.
3. Container exits with a missing shared-library error within ten seconds.

Expected: parity with the full image. Actual: crash loop. Suspect the trim step removes the resolver libs. To pull the failing image from the staging registry, authenticate with the token below.

session JWT of tawip-kajog = eyJhbGciOiJIUzI1NiIsInR5cCI6IkpXVCJ9.eyJzdWIiOiI2dKYGGIn0.afsnASii

## Approval Process: Image Cache Leak Fixes

The Snapvault image cache has a known slow leak in its eviction path; any patch touching eviction, reference counting, or the thumbnail pool requires explicit approval before merge. This is because a previous fix caused cache corruption in the Ostermoor region and a lengthy rebuild. Submit your change with heap profiles from before and after a 24-hour soak test, plus the leak-rate graph. Once those artifacts are attached, request sign-off from the approver named below.

approver of hahog-hahap = Ulaath Praael

Night-shift staff: Floor 4 of the Tellhaven Building opens this week. After 21:00, access is via the rear stairwell only; the lifts are locked out overnight during the settling period. Complete a walk-through of the new floor once per shift and log it. The stairwell keypad accepts the code below.

badge for yahop-fawep: bdg-XBKXI-68071